There are conflicting versions of events when it comes to the British mutiny at Etaples in September 1917, from the soldiers who took part in it, to the military policeman who witnessed it. They tell their stories, along with Officer Jim Davies, who was ordered to help put the mutiny down, at the centre of the action on the bridge between the army camp and the town. With Dan Snow and Peter Hart.
